Terroristic - Meaning, Definition & English Examples
Terroristic refers to actions or behaviors related to terrorism, involving violence or intimidation to achieve political, ideological, or religious goals. It describes acts intended to create fear or coerce societies or governments.
Definition:
Relating to or involving acts of terrorism or violent intimidation.
Synonyms:
extremist, militant, radical, violent
Part of Speech:
adjective
Antonyms:
peaceful, nonviolent
Common Collocations:
terroristic threats, terroristic acts, terroristic organization
Derivatives:
terrorism, terrorist, terrorize
Usage Tips:
Use "terroristic" to describe actions or behaviors linked to terrorism; avoid casual usage for non-violent contexts.
Common Phrases:
terroristic activity, terroristic regime, terroristic ideology
Etymology:
Derived from "terrorist," which originates from French "terroriste," related to systematic violence for political aims.
Examples:
- 1. The government condemned the terroristic attack on civilians.
- 2. The group was accused of planning terroristic activities abroad.
- 3. His speech included warnings about rising terroristic threats worldwide.
- 4. Authorities arrested suspects linked to a terroristic organization last night.
